What Causes Difficulty Swallowing After Taking Cartia XT?

i have a prescription for Cardia XT capsule 120 mg. I have a difficult time swallowing and in the past I have been able to take some capsules by emptying the tiny pills contained in the capsule into a spoon full of applesauce and swallowing the medicine by that means. Would that be okay to do with Cardia XT?

Cardiologist 's  Response
Hello,

I understand your concern and would explain that Cardia XT tablets should not be chewed.

For this reason, if you have troubles with swallowing, I would recommend discussing with your doctor on the possibility of switching to other possible treatment options.
